如何实现mysql批量获取序列号
作为一名经验丰富的开发者,我将向你介绍如何在mysql数据库中批量获取序列号。这可以帮助你更好地理解数据库操作的流程和方法。
流程概述
首先,让我们来看一下整个获取序列号的流程:
erDiagram
用户 --> 创建连接
创建连接 --> 执行sql语句
执行sql语句 --> 获取结果
获取结果 --> 关闭连接
具体步骤
1. 创建连接
在开始之前,我们首先需要创建一个mysql连接。这可以通过以下代码实现:
import mysql.connector
mydb = mysql.connector.connect(
host="localhost",
user="yourusername",
password="yourpassword",
database="mydatabase"
)
mycursor = mydb.cursor()
2. 执行sql语句
接下来,我们需要执行sql语句来获取序列号。假设我们有一个表名为sequence_table
,其中有一个列名为sequence_id
,我们可以使用以下代码来查询序列号:
mycursor.execute("SELECT sequence_id FROM sequence_table")
3. 获取结果
执行完sql语句后,我们需要获取查询结果。这可以通过以下代码实现:
result = mycursor.fetchall()
for x in result:
print(x)
4. 关闭连接
最后,在完成所有操作后,我们需要关闭mysql连接,以释放资源:
mydb.close()
总结
通过以上步骤,你可以成功在mysql数据库中批量获取序列号。记住,创建连接、执行sql语句、获取结果和关闭连接是操作数据库时的基本步骤。希望这篇文章能够帮助你更好地理解数据库操作的过程和方法。如果有任何疑问,请随时向我提问,我会尽力帮助你解决问题。祝你学习顺利!